Ultrasonic fabric lamination involves using high-frequency ultrasonic waves to bond two or more layers of fabric without the use of adhesives. This process creates a robust, seamless bond that contributes to improved product longevity and functionality. As noted by Dr. Jane Thompson, a leading expert in textile engineering, “Ultrasonic fabric lamination offers a unique solution that minimizes the weaknesses often associated with traditional bonding methods.”
Durability is a critical factor in the textile industry, and ultrasonic fabric lamination significantly contributes to this aspect. According to Mark Reyes, a senior materials scientist, “The process produces a strong mechanical bond that is resistant to stress and strain, making the final product more durable.” This durability is particularly beneficial in the production of items like outdoor gear and industrial textiles, where resistance to harsh conditions is paramount.
Another key benefit of ultrasonic fabric lamination is its ability to enhance water resistance. Linda Garcia, an industry analyst, highlights that “the seamless nature of ultrasonic lamination prevents moisture penetration, which is critical for products exposed to wet environments.” This feature has made ultrasonic fabric lamination the preferred choice for manufacturers of performance apparel, outdoor gear, and technical textiles.

Beyond durability, experts affirm that ultrasonic fabric lamination improves overall product performance. William Chen, a textile performance specialist, states, “The lamination process allows for the integration of different functional fabrics, thereby enhancing characteristics such as breathability, insulation, and stretch.” This integration means that products can be customized to meet specific needs, whether for athletic wear or specialized protective clothing.
One of the most appreciated advantages of using an ultrasonic fabric lamination machine is the lightweight nature of the end products. Emily Johnson, a fashion technologist, explains, “The ultrasonic process eliminates excess weight that traditional lamination methods might add, leading to lighter, more comfortable garments.” This is especially important in sectors like sportswear, where performance is closely tied to the weight of the fabric.
Employing ultrasonic fabric lamination also presents cost-saving opportunities. Dr. Alan Kruger, a sustainability expert, mentions, “The reduction in materials, coupled with faster production times, makes ultrasonic lamination a financially viable option for manufacturers.” Additionally, the absence of chemical adhesives contributes to more environmentally friendly production practices.
